What is the opportunity?

This role will be responsible for the development, implementation, and support of Site Reliability Engineering (SRE) solutions for applications supported by the Digital Branch SRE organization. As the Engineering arm of the Digital Branch SRE organization, this team will work collaboratively with the Delivery arm of the same organization and any other IT partners required to succeed in its mandate. The incumbent will need intermediate knowledge and experience working in an application development and/or technology operations organization. Perform production support role and partner with the SRE Delivery team in incident management and problem management.

What will you do?

  • Participate in code and non-functional (performance, security, maintainability, compliance, change management) reviews of all production-bound SRE solutions
  • Drive transformation by continuously looking for ways to automate existing processes
  • Track, audit, monitor, and implement technical work streams
  • Act as portfolio SME (Subject Matter Expert) understand & document common components, core functionalities, and infrastructure of supported applications
  • Be an escalation point in the on-call rotation, and support our maintenance, scheduled work, support and release deployment requirements
  • Drive in incident management and problem management for applications in scope and RCA Action items fulfillment/ownership
  • Focus on Continuous improvement and technical standards Drive improvements in productivity, monitoring, tooling, and best practices
  • Manage technology currency (server patching, certificate renewal, compliance, etc.) with a keen eye on automating opportunities
  • In this role, you will communicate and interact frequently with RBC partners and/or employees located across Canada and/or worldwide.

What do you need to succeed?

Must have:

  • Intermediate knowledge of industry practices, with a focus on SRE
  • Intermediate experience in a variety of environments (Cloud, Linux/Unix/Windows and services/APIs, databases)
  • Excellent communication skills, direct style.
  • Effective negotiation skills, stakeholder management
  • Ability to influence the squad at an SRE level
  • Hands-on experience in a variety of SRE languages and tools (Ansible, Dynatrace Managed, Moog, PagerDuty, ServiceNow, GitHub, Slack, Elastic, Logstash, Kibana, Blue Prism, Catch Point)
